Manager, Talent Management and Development
Who we are...
Verra Mobility is a global leader in smart mobility. We develop technology-enabled solutions that help the world move safely and easily. We are fostering the development of safe cities, working with police departments and municipalities to install over 4,000 red-light, speed, and school bus stop arm safety cameras across North America. We are also creating smart roadways, serving the world's largest commercial fleets and rental car companies to manage tolling transactions and violations for over 8.5 million vehicles. And we are a leading provider of connected systems, processing nearly 165 million transactions each year across 50+ individual tolling authorities.
Position Overview
We are seeking a Manager of Talent Management & Development (L&D) that plays a strategic and hands-on role in building and delivering learning solutions that enhance employee performance and drive organizational capability. This role develops enterprise wide L&D programs, including leadership development and compliance training, while also contributing their time to support core Talent Management initiatives like performance management, succession planning, and career development frameworks.
Key Responsibilities
Learning & Development (70%)
- Design, deliver, and scale high impact learning programs across leadership, professional, and compliance development.
- Partner with business leaders to assess training needs and align L&D initiatives with company goals.
- Implement innovative, blended learning methods (eLearning, in person, virtual, peer learning).
- Measure and report on learning effectiveness using key metrics and learner feedback.
- Own and manage the company-wide onboarding experience and LMS administration.
- Serve as the subject matter expert for instructional design and adult learning theory.
- Partner with HRBP’s to ensure L&D programs align with broader talent strategies.
Talent Management (30%)
- Create tools, timelines, and leader enablement resources for talent initiatives/processes; ensure compliance and maintain strong metrics.
- Contribute to the evolution of career pathing, internal mobility, and talent calibration practices.
